Synthetic Biology and the Next Generation of Technology

Synthetic biology, the engineering and construction of new biological systems, is rapidly transforming industries from medicine to agriculture. By modifying DNA and biological components, researchers can program cells to perform targeted tasks, unlocking possibilities that were once unthinkable in traditional science.

Applications in Medical Advancements

In medicine, synthetic biology is clearing the way for personalized treatments and next-gen therapies. For example, genetic modification tools like gene therapy allow precise modifications to DNA, enabling the creation of targeted oncology therapies. Scientists are also designing artificial microbes to generate drugs effectively, reducing costs and accelerating drug discovery.

Eco-Friendly Manufacturing and Materials

Beyond medicine, bioengineering is transforming manufacturing processes. Companies are utilizing engineered organisms to produce biodegradable plastics, sustainable fuels, and cultured materials. For instance, bacteria can be programmed to convert agricultural waste into biofuels, minimizing reliance on fossil fuels. Similarly, synthetic spider silk, produced by modified yeast, offers a stronger and lighter alternative to traditional textiles.

Data and Digital Synergy

The integration of bioengineering with AI and data analytics is accelerating discoveries. Sophisticated algorithms can forecast how biological modifications will affect an organism’s behavior, reducing the time and cost of lab testing. For example, machine learning-powered platforms can simulate the behavior of synthetic proteins, allowing scientists to optimize designs digitally before real-world trials.
